PORTLAND, Ore. — A couple who has been skating together for nearly 60 years continues to glide across the ice at Lloyd Center, where their love story began.
Jerry and Tally Leonard, former competitive figure skaters, first stepped onto the ice together in 1967 as teenagers. Jerry is now 75 and Tally is almost 80.
“We had a sense of oneness on the ice, to move as one. As time went along, that’s when we got married,” Jerry said.
Meeting on the ice
The Leonards met when a professional skater suggested they compete together based on their similar skating styles…
